Kano inaugurates committee for creation of directorate for solid mineral development

Kano State Governor, Abba Kabir Yusuf has approved the constitution of a 10-man committee for the establishment of the State Directorate for Solid Mineral Development (KASDISMID)

Inaugurating the committee in his office, over the weekend, the Secretary to the State Government, Dr Abdullahi Baffa Bichi said that diversifying and strengthening the Internally Generated Revenue of the state was one of the driving forces that necessitates such an initiative

This was contained in a statement issued by Musa Tanko Muhammad, Information Officer, Cabinet Office, Kano.

‘’Dr Abdullahi Baffa Bichi said that the composition of the committee was carefully made from the stakeholders who are versatile in the mining sector.’’

According to the statement the committee has as its Chairman, Hon. Aminu Abba Ibrahim, the Adviser to the State Governor on Solid Minerals, and Mallam Yusuf Halilu of Cabinet Office as the secretary of the committee.

‘’Dr. A. B. Bichi hinted that the committee was to develop a framework for the establishment of Kano State Directorate for Solid Minerals Development (KASDISMID). They are also charged to develop a structure and draft a bill for the establishment of the agency and to propose staffing, duties and responsibilities/projections, and a transition plan for the agency. The committee is expected to submit reports within two weeks of the inauguration.

In a remark, on behalf of the committee, the chairman, Hon. Aminu Abba Ibrahim expressed gratitude for the confidence reposed in them and assured of their professional and thorough success of the job.
